2019-12-14Auto merge of #67084 - Pagten:feature/print-msg-from-elf-entrypoint, r=Amanieubors-1/+1
SGX: Change ELF entrypoint This fixes [rust-sgx issue #148](https://github.com/fortanix/rust-sgx/issues/148). A new entry point is created for the ELF file generated by `rustc`, separate from the enclave entry point. When the ELF file is executed as a Linux binary, the error message below is written to stderr. > Error: This file is an SGX enclave which cannot be executed as a standard Linux binary. > See the installation guide at https://edp.fortanix.com/docs/installation/guide/ on how to use 'cargo run' or follow the steps at https://edp.fortanix.com/docs/tasks/deployment/ for manual deployment. When the ELF file is converted to an SGXS using `elf2sgxs`, the old entry point is still set as the enclave entry point. In a future pull request in the rust-sgx repository, `elf2sgxs` will be modified to remove the code in the ELF entry point, since this code is not needed in the enclave.

2019-12-04Auto merge of #65947 - eddyb:fn-abi, r=oli-obk,nagisabors-0/+5
rustc: split FnAbi's into definitions/direct calls ("of_instance") and indirect calls ("of_fn_ptr"). After this PR: * `InstanceDef::Virtual` is only used for "direct" virtual calls, and shims around those calls use `InstanceDef::ReifyShim` (i.e. for `<dyn Trait as Trait>::f as fn(_)`) * this could easily be done for intrinsics as well, to allow their reification, but I didn't do it * `FnAbi::of_instance` is **always** used for declaring/defining an `fn`, and for direct calls to an `fn` * this is great for e.g. https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/pull/65881 (`#[track_caller]`), which can introduce the "caller location" argument into "codegen signatures" by only changing `FnAbi::of_instance`, after this PR * `FnAbi::of_fn_ptr` is used primarily for indirect calls, i.e. to `fn` pointers * *not* virtual calls (which use `FnAbi::of_instance` with `InstanceDef::Virtual`) * there's also a couple uses where the `rustc_codegen_llvm` needs to declare (i.e. FFI-import) an LLVM function that has no Rust declaration available at all * at least one of them could probably be a "weak lang item" instead As there are many steps, this PR is best reviewed commit by commit - some of which arguably should be in their own PRs, I may have gotten carried away a bit. cc @nagisa @rkruppe @oli-obk @anp

2019-12-03Change linker for x86_64-fortanix-unknown-sgx to rust-lldParth Sane-27/+31
For SGX, the relocation using the relocation table is done by the code in rust/src/libstd/sys/sgx/abi/reloc.rs and this code should not require relocation. Setting RelaxELFRelocations flag if allows this to happen, hence adding a Target Option for it.
